Ambient Sensors, Inc. is a custom electronics design house focused on sensors connected to embedded systems, wireless sensor networks, motion and inertial measurement systems, and application software. We provide product development for our customers in these areas from early prototype to mass manufacturing through our in-house capabilities and relationships with various contract manufacturing firms. ABOUT ROBERT DAVIDSON

My passion in life is to apply what I know about technology to solve real problems for people. I especially enjoy applications that use sensors to connect the physical world to computers and the Internet. My company, Ambient Sensors, is focused on sensors and wireless sensor networks. I have a strong interest in the development start-up companies (and the scars to prove it). Scientific ExpertiseSensors/Sensor Networks: co-author of \"Getting Started with Bluetooth Low Energy\" published by O\'Reilly, football player concussion prediction/alerts measurement and former member of Hit Count Technical Standards Committee at Sports Legacy Institute, sensor solution development for magnetic recording, inertial measurement, and agriculture (soil moisture, wine grapes)Statistical Analysis and Process Control: statistical process control, design of experiments, and defect analysis in micro fabrication processesElectromagnetic and Mechanical CAD: have written code for and successfully applied FEM and other numerical techniques (Monte Carlo, finite difference) to solve various boundary value problems that arise in electromagnetic, thermal, and mechanical problems. Extensive use of commercial codes, in particular Infolytica’s MagNet and familiarity with ANSYS, NEC, HFSS. Magnetism and Materials: magnetic design, advanced storage materials (magnetic and non-magnetic), advanced linear tape storage, physics of disk drive recording systems, physics of materials.Optical Systems: heterodyne optical interferometry, laser based test system, opto-mechanical systemsSpecialties: Sensors, MEMS, Wireless Sensor Networks, Embedded Systems, Magnetic Recording, Magnetics, Electromagnetics, Materials, Startups,
